In this episode of Identity Matters, SailPoint CEO and host Mark McClain sits down with Emmy-nominated choreographer, keynote speaker, and founder of Groove Theory Bradley Rapier for a conversation that bridges art, leadership, and identity.
Bradley shares his experience from the world of hip-hop and street dance to shaping leadership cultures in boardrooms and beyond. He and Mark examine how leaders can move past fear and hesitation, tap into their authentic selves, and transform organizational “transactions” into meaningful engagement.
Bradley provides a fresh, creative perspective on leadership, from building inclusive, high-performing teams to redefining impostor syndrome and embracing constraints as catalysts for innovation.
